logo

Output 81c876b7fc837ef3fdf471c4265c9fcab4d510b13b2f6e813ed9d930fed9959a:0

value
24374063
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 385bbe58e3d16337daed9c4be33690cbd831e389 OP_EQUALVERIFY OP_CHECKSIG
address
168zkCMGv1HAupEMDJQVM89eGTtmspXgMQ
transaction
81c876b7fc837ef3fdf471c4265c9fcab4d510b13b2f6e813ed9d930fed9959a